Massive Fire Guts Mir Saw Mills in Hayatpora Beerwa, Losses Estimated at 40 Lakh
FacebookTwitterWhatsappTelegram

Budgam, Sept 7 (JKNS): A devastating fire late Saturday night reduced Mir Saw Mills in Hayatpora area of Beerwa, Budgam, to ashes, inflicting losses worth nearly ₹40 lakh.

As per news agency JKNS, the mill owner said goods valued at around ₹30 lakh, besides costly machinery, were completely destroyed in the blaze. “We were informed about the fire around Sehri time. Though Fire and Emergency Services reached the spot and managed to douse the flames, most of the property had already been gutted,” he said.

The owner maintained that the unit had not been connected to electricity for the past two years, dismissing chances of an electrical fault. He alleged that the incident may have been deliberate. “Yesterday being a holiday, no one was at the mill. We strongly suspect arson and urge police to investigate thoroughly,” he added.

Workers at the mill expressed anguish over the destruction, noting that nearly 30 families depended on it for livelihood. “Our only source of income has been wiped out. We appeal to authorities to ascertain the cause and bring the perpetrators to justice,” one of them said.

Police have taken cognizance of the matter and initiated investigations. (JKNS)
